Unofficial software distributions are primary vectors for digital threats. Because these files bypass official IBM distribution channels, malicious actors can easily bundle trojans, ransomware, or cryptocurrency miners into the installation script. Once granted administrative privileges during setup, these threats can compromise your entire operating system, steal sensitive personal data, or log keystrokes. 2. The official installer for IBM SPSS Statistics is typically several gigabytes in size. To shrink it down to 250 megabytes, third-party distributors strip away critical components. This often includes help documentation, secondary language packs, advanced plugins, sample datasets, and even core statistical modules.

The term "Activated" indicates that the software has been licensed or "activated" for use. Software activation is a process used by vendors to verify that a product key or license is legitimate and hasn't been used more times than allowed by the license agreement.
Standard installations of IBM SPSS Statistics 20 typically require significantly more space—officially around 800 MB to 4 GB depending on the operating system and components. A "250MB" version suggests that essential features, help files, or security protocols have been stripped out, which can lead to frequent crashes or inaccurate data results .
